Chess Puzzle #7henf — Advanced, White to move, middlegame

Rating 1624 · Advanced · advantage, middlegame, short.

Position

White: king c2; queen d2; rooks a1/h1; bishops c3/e2; pawns a2/b2/c4/d5/e6/h2. Black: king g8; queen d8; rooks a8/f8; knights f2/g2; pawns a7/b6/c5/d6/e7/g6/h7. Black is ahead by 1 point of material. White to move.

Solution (2 moves)

  1. Opponent setup: Nxh1 — knight f2→h1, captures rook. Now White to move.
  2. Best move: Qh6 — queen d2→h6. Opponent replies Ne3+ (knight g2→e3, gives check).
  3. Best move: Qxe3 — queen h6→e3, captures knight.

Tactical themes

advantage, middlegame, short. The key move is Qh6.

Position data

FEN: r2q1rk1/p3p2p/1p1pP1p1/2pP4/2P5/2B5/PPKQBnnP/R6R b - - 1 18
